Cheese and Butter Factory Cos. Meeting.

• At a : nieeting held in the Town Hall, on Tuesday afternoon, called by circular, the attendance was very limited, only 22 persons being present in response to 350 invitations. Mr Macarthur was called to the chair, and expressed his regret that so little interest was displayed by the persons most interested, viz., the farmers. The number of cows guaranteed wias only 100, and the shares applied for 150. Messrs Sherwill, Monrad, Saxton, Banks, Gascoigee, and several others addressed" the meeting, and expressed, a determination to push the formation of a company as much as practicable. Mess.r* Thomas Saxton, Caldwell, Marshall, Dermer, Banks, Bismark aqd Thompson 'were appointed a committee to canvass their respective neigbboinoods and report at a public meeting to be held on Monday, the 21st instant, at 7.30 p.m., at the Town Hall. A vote of thanks to the Chairman terminated the proceedings.
